Thanks to the generosity of medical facilities and doctors just like you,  The Bridge has been able to save numerous lives. As awareness of The Bridge grows, so does the demand for medical services.

  •  In 2005 alone, The Bridge served over12,000 clients–an increase of over 580%.

The Bridge operates through donated professional services from physicians and low-cost contracts with health care facilities for diagnostic, laboratory, and radiation services.    Between June 1, 2004, and May 31, 2005, the North Texas medical community donated over $2.6 million in services to Bridge clients.  Through our network of medical providers,  The Bridge offers its clients a complete treatment program for breast cancer.
